How to fill out a mitigated negative declaration:

01
Start by identifying the project that requires the mitigated negative declaration. This could be a construction project, a development plan, or any other activity that may have potential environmental impacts.
02
Gather all the necessary information about the project, including its location, purpose, and scope. This information will be needed to accurately assess the potential impacts and propose mitigations.
03
Conduct an environmental assessment of the project. This may involve studying the project's potential impacts on air quality, water resources, noise levels, wildlife habitats, and other relevant factors.
04
Identify any potential adverse impacts that may result from the project. This could include issues like increased traffic, pollution, or destruction of sensitive habitats.
05
Develop a list of mitigation measures that can help reduce or eliminate these adverse impacts. These measures should be feasible, practical, and enforceable. They may include things like implementing pollution control systems, creating buffer zones, or conducting regular environmental monitoring.
06
Prepare a written mitigated negative declaration document. This document should include a description of the project, an analysis of its potential impacts, and a detailed explanation of the proposed mitigation measures. It should also include any public comments or input received during the assessment process.

Who needs mitigated negative declaration:

01
Project developers or applicants: It is the responsibility of the project developers or applicants to fill out and submit the mitigated negative declaration. They need to ensure that all necessary information is provided and that the proposed mitigation measures are appropriate.
02
Regulatory agencies: Government agencies responsible for environmental regulation and oversight require the submission of mitigated negative declarations for certain projects. These agencies review the declarations to ensure compliance with environmental laws and regulations.
03
Public: The public has the right to be informed and involved in the decision-making process for projects that may have environmental impacts. Mitigated negative declarations are often made available for public review and comment, allowing individuals and organizations to provide input or raise concerns.

Mitigated Negative Declaration (MND) is a document that provides an analysis of the potential environmental impacts of a proposed project. It identifies measures that will be taken to reduce or eliminate these impacts to a level of insignificance.
The lead agency responsible for approving a project is required to file a Mitigated Negative Declaration (MND). This is usually a government agency or local planning department.
Filling out a Mitigated Negative Declaration (MND) involves providing detailed information about the proposed project, its potential impacts, and the specific measures that will be implemented to mitigate those impacts. The form typically includes sections for project description, environmental analysis, mitigation measures, and supporting documentation.
The purpose of a Mitigated Negative Declaration (MND) is to inform decision-makers and the public about the potential environmental impacts of a proposed project. It ensures that environmental concerns are taken into account and appropriate measures are implemented to minimize or mitigate those impacts.
A Mitigated Negative Declaration (MND) typically requires reporting detailed information about the project, including its location, description, potential environmental impacts, mitigation measures, and any supporting studies or data. The specific requirements may vary depending on the jurisdiction and project type.
